Interior and Tech Upgrades
The cabin ditches outdated plastics for premium materials, dual 12.3-inch screens (driver display and infotainment), wireless Apple CarPlay/Android Auto, powered/ventilated seats, and a wireless charger. Rear seats offer improved space, and safety features include adaptive cruise, lane keep assist, blind-spot monitoring, 360-degree cameras, and driver monitoring.
Suspension tweaks enhance ride quality even when unladen, with electric power steering and multiple drive modes for better on- and off-road handling.

Powerful Diesel Performance
Under the hood, the 2026 Hilux continues to offer the trusted 2.8-litre turbo-diesel engine, producing around 150 kW (about 201 hp) and up to 500 Nm of torque in automatic variants.
Performance highlights include:
- 2.8L turbo-diesel engine
- 6-speed manual or automatic gearbox
- Rear-wheel drive and 4×4 options
- Up to 3,500 kg towing capacity
- Payload capacity around 1,000 kg
Some markets will also get a 48-volt mild-hybrid diesel version, improving fuel efficiency and delivering smoother acceleration.

Market Rollout
Launched globally from Asia in November 2025, sales begin June 2026 in key markets like Europe and Australia, positioning it against rivals like Ford Ranger and Isuzu D-Max.
This Hilux evolves without revolutionizing the formula, prioritizing reliability with electrification for broader appeal.

Expected Price
The ex-showroom price of the 2026 Toyota Hilux in India starts at around ₹28.02 lakh for the base Standard variant. The mid-range High MT variant costs approximately ₹34.67 lakh, while the top-spec High Automatic variant is priced at around ₹35.37 lakh (ex-showroom).
When taxes, insurance, and registration charges are included, the on-road price of the Hilux can range between ₹33 lakh and ₹45 lakh depending on the city and variant. In metro cities, the on-road price of the top variant may even cross ₹45 lakh.
